BITHIAH (‘daughter,’ i.e. worshipper, ‘of J″ [Note: Jahweh.] ’).—The daughter of a Pharaoh, who became the wife of Mered, a descendant of Judah (1Ch_4:18). Whether Pharaoh is to be taken here as the Egyp. royal title or as a Heb. proper name, it is difficult to determine.
